Output 8323fe8aae9857e09f8b2fe557c7e2864df27bc00cd975293763b2e539699821:2

value
593925
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6f8c40ad2f8d0769d2bccb3a3c581bdf8643ee4 OP_EQUAL
address
3Kq5j5NuueRQBCgGzq2SzEwydooM8bjgRJ
transaction
8323fe8aae9857e09f8b2fe557c7e2864df27bc00cd975293763b2e539699821
spent
true